  • Patent number: 5033153
    Abstract: In accordance with the invention, a tool for simultaneously cutting and sizing one of a class of pipe or tubing of selected various inner and outer diameters consists of two intersecting members pivotally connected for relative rotation about the axis of their intersection. The members have at least one pair of mirrored recesses which rotate into and out of face-to-face abutment in a plane passing through the axis of intersection. One such pair of mirrored recesses is provided for each selected outer diameter of pipe or tubing to be cut and sized by the tool. Each pair of mirrored recesses conforms to a cylindrical coutour of diameter substantially equal to its corresponding pipe or tubing outer diameter. At least two cutting wheels are associated with each recess. Each of the wheels are pinned for rotation within either of the members about their own axes which are parallel to the axis of intersection of the members.
